Little review about my settings.
My tracknis blue groove very dusty. Very long and large for 1/8 scale.Not too much bumpy.
Combo motor/ ESC from Castle creation 1410, gearing 16/62. Lipo Protek 2S 35C 5000 mah.
Outside temperature 95... Yes it s Texas baby.
After a full lipo, lipo at 120, ESC at 140 ( fan on it ) and motor at 165.
Top speed very fast, acceleration is crazy. Clicker tight and slipper too. For braking, i can hear the belt. All my transmission is very smooth.
Jump perfect, lipo in the center, i use the receiver box and ESC is just in front.
All setup are stock except for diff at 5000 front and rear but i ll going to try 30000 in front.
I have the 19T pully in front and really better compare to 20T.
Camber at minus 1 every where but i ll going to try minus2 at the rear.
My problem is that too much steering and the rear dance a lot, dance really too much. I m not sure but I think swaybar is the solution....but when AE going to made that... I have read at the end of the month or not before 3 months....
Tires caliber m4 or barcode gold, my preference go to the last one. Wheel DE for Losi SCTE.
It s a really race truck, means very sensitive at all setup. It s like my T4, with good setup, you are fast and it s easy, bad setup and you have to fight.
Actually with my SC10, i have to fight but I love this truck.
